The Science Behind Glycerin’s Hydrating Power

Glycerin, also known as glycerol, is a natural compound derived from plant oils or animal fats. It’s a clear, odorless liquid with a syrupy texture, renowned for its ability to attract and retain moisture. But how exactly does glycerin lock moisture into your skin?

As a humectant, glycerin has the unique ability to draw water from the environment into the skin’s outer layer. This process not only increases hydration but also helps to maintain the skin’s water balance on an intercellular level, keeping it supple and soft. Research has shown that glycerin can penetrate the skin barrier, enhancing moisture retention and improving skin hydration levels.

Moreover, glycerin enhances the skin's barrier function by improving its hydration levels, which is essential for maintaining skin health and preventing conditions such as dryness and irritation.

Actionable Tips for Maximizing Glycerin’s Benefits

  • Patch Test New Products: Before fully integrating a new glycerin-based product into your routine, perform a patch test to ensure compatibility with your skin.
  • Layering Products: Apply glycerin-containing products on damp skin to enhance absorption and efficacy.
  • Consistent Use: Regular application is key. Incorporate glycerin-based products into your daily routine for sustained hydration benefits.
  • Sun Protection: While glycerin hydrates, it doesn’t protect against UV rays. Always follow up with a broad-spectrum sunscreen during the day to shield your skin from sun damage.

Debunking Common Myths About Glycerin

Despite its proven benefits, glycerin is sometimes misunderstood. Let’s address some common misconceptions:

  • Myth: Glycerin is too heavy and clogs pores.
    Fact: Glycerin is non-comedogenic, meaning it doesn’t clog pores. Its lightweight nature makes it suitable for all skin types, including oily and acne-prone skin.
  • Myth: Natural ingredients like glycerin aren’t as effective as synthetic ones.
    Fact: Glycerin is a powerful humectant with extensive research supporting its efficacy in hydrating and protecting the skin.
